Configuracion de mesa para corte con plasma
26 Jan 2017 01:46 #86677
by edgemir
Configuracion de mesa para corte con plasma was created by edgemir
Pues bien, la idea de este post es mostrarles la maquina que arme usando linuxcnc, cabe aclarar que aunque ya es operativa (lleva algo asi como 5000 mtrs de corte) aun sigo resolviendo detalles y problemas que han surgido, de hecho tengo algo pendiente con el THC que aun sigo buscando una solución, como se daran cuenta estoy lejos de ser un experto. Y este post es tambien con la intencion de agradecer a todos los que colaboran con este excelente proyecto.
La maquina es una tipo portal de 2.5 ejes, con una mesa de corte de 3.1 x 1.4 mtrs, tiene un sistema de detección de material y ajuste de altura automático. Arme una mesa de agua para eliminar los residuos y polvos molestos.
Por principio voy a describir el hardware, los motores y driver los adquiri en un kit de una empresa Coreana, este kit incluye motores, Drivers, Breackout Board y fuentes de alimentación, este kit es económico y muy conocido en ebay, como al principio era solo un proyecto por hobby, no me atreví a invertir mas. traen drivers con un CI de Toshiba el TB6600, las fuentes son de 36V y los motores son de 425 oz/lb, son cuatro motores iguales. utilice una pc con una tarjeta madre Gigabyte H61M-DS2, y utilizo los gráficos integrados de la tarjeta madre, tiene un procesador pentium de 1.8 MHz, 2 gb de RAM. Para el THC compre uno de la marca Proma y compre la version SD, ya que queria usar limit switches y ya no me quedan mas entradas disponibles, la breakout board solo tiene 4 entradas, y las uso de la siguiente manera; entradas 1,2 y 3 para limites de X, Y y Z y la cuarta para el TouchOff.
En la parte mecánica uso cremalleras con un paso de 7.6 mm/rev se soldaron a un PTR de 2" en cal 12. Uso dos motores para mover el eje X y uno para Y y otro para Z. Un amigo que se dedica a la metalmecanica en Oaxaca, me apoyo con la hechura del sistema de cabeza flotante, que me ha trabajado de maravilla. Anexo fotos de la maquina.
Si en cualquier momento esta en mis posibilidades apoyar a alguien mas seria justo hacerlo ya que es un esfuerzo conjunto y todos tenemos derecho a aprender.
La maquina es una tipo portal de 2.5 ejes, con una mesa de corte de 3.1 x 1.4 mtrs, tiene un sistema de detección de material y ajuste de altura automático. Arme una mesa de agua para eliminar los residuos y polvos molestos.
Por principio voy a describir el hardware, los motores y driver los adquiri en un kit de una empresa Coreana, este kit incluye motores, Drivers, Breackout Board y fuentes de alimentación, este kit es económico y muy conocido en ebay, como al principio era solo un proyecto por hobby, no me atreví a invertir mas. traen drivers con un CI de Toshiba el TB6600, las fuentes son de 36V y los motores son de 425 oz/lb, son cuatro motores iguales. utilice una pc con una tarjeta madre Gigabyte H61M-DS2, y utilizo los gráficos integrados de la tarjeta madre, tiene un procesador pentium de 1.8 MHz, 2 gb de RAM. Para el THC compre uno de la marca Proma y compre la version SD, ya que queria usar limit switches y ya no me quedan mas entradas disponibles, la breakout board solo tiene 4 entradas, y las uso de la siguiente manera; entradas 1,2 y 3 para limites de X, Y y Z y la cuarta para el TouchOff.
En la parte mecánica uso cremalleras con un paso de 7.6 mm/rev se soldaron a un PTR de 2" en cal 12. Uso dos motores para mover el eje X y uno para Y y otro para Z. Un amigo que se dedica a la metalmecanica en Oaxaca, me apoyo con la hechura del sistema de cabeza flotante, que me ha trabajado de maravilla. Anexo fotos de la maquina.
Si en cualquier momento esta en mis posibilidades apoyar a alguien mas seria justo hacerlo ya que es un esfuerzo conjunto y todos tenemos derecho a aprender.
Please Log in or Create an account to join the conversation.
- tommylight
- Away
- Moderator
Less
More
- Posts: 18616
- Thank you received: 6244
26 Jan 2017 02:51 #86680
by tommylight
Replied by tommylight on topic Configuracion de mesa para corte con plasma
Mui bien.
Very nice, indeed.
To late but you should have chosen the 150 instead of SD.
Tom
Very nice, indeed.
To late but you should have chosen the 150 instead of SD.
Tom
Please Log in or Create an account to join the conversation.
27 Jan 2017 19:46 #86800
by edgemir
Replied by edgemir on topic Configuracion de mesa para corte con plasma
Saludos Tom, si al parecer fue una mala decisión. Aunque me da una esperanza esto: forum.linuxcnc.org/49-basic-configuratio...hc-config-that-works, se me ocurre adaptarlo para que con codigo G se gestione la detección de material y la altura de traslado, y "desconectar" el eje Z de linuxcnc cuando este cortando, para de esta forma ignorar los ajustes que realice el THC SD. Hice un post hace un año te anexo el link: forum.linuxcnc.org/45-espanol/29351-buscar-home-en-z, al final logre resolverlo usando las variables de offset pero en algún momento se satura y me manda un error y detiene la secuencia de corte, aunque de esa forma he venido trabajando y me ha servido, pero mi intención es que sea totalmente automatico.
A grandes rasgos se me ocurre lo siguiente:
1. Detectar el material y establecer la altura de piercing con el codigo G.
2. Al momento de disparar el arco de corte con M3, desconectar el eje Z de Linuxcnc, de este modo, cualquier ajuste en la altura linuxcnc lo ignoraría.
3. Al terminar la secuencia de corte con M5, se debe implementar una función con el HAL para localizar un segundo switch de touchoff que me sirve de altura segura de traslado, el cual se encuentra en una altura fija conocida. Al alcanzarlo en ese momento se debe volver a conectar el eje Z al linuxcnc. Como referencia te comento que hoy en día mi mesa trabaja con dos switches conectadas al probein, uno me sirve para detectar la superficie del material y el otro para detectar la altura segura de traslado (anexo imagen).
¿Que te parece Tom? Cualquier sugerencia es bien recibida.
Al momento hice un esquema lógico del archivo HAL de tu configuración para poder entender como funciona, espero tener resultados pronto y compartirlos para contribuir a este proyecto. Si a alguien le interesa, se lo puedo compartir.
Saludos y bienvenidas sean las ideas.
A grandes rasgos se me ocurre lo siguiente:
1. Detectar el material y establecer la altura de piercing con el codigo G.
2. Al momento de disparar el arco de corte con M3, desconectar el eje Z de Linuxcnc, de este modo, cualquier ajuste en la altura linuxcnc lo ignoraría.
3. Al terminar la secuencia de corte con M5, se debe implementar una función con el HAL para localizar un segundo switch de touchoff que me sirve de altura segura de traslado, el cual se encuentra en una altura fija conocida. Al alcanzarlo en ese momento se debe volver a conectar el eje Z al linuxcnc. Como referencia te comento que hoy en día mi mesa trabaja con dos switches conectadas al probein, uno me sirve para detectar la superficie del material y el otro para detectar la altura segura de traslado (anexo imagen).
¿Que te parece Tom? Cualquier sugerencia es bien recibida.
Al momento hice un esquema lógico del archivo HAL de tu configuración para poder entender como funciona, espero tener resultados pronto y compartirlos para contribuir a este proyecto. Si a alguien le interesa, se lo puedo compartir.
Saludos y bienvenidas sean las ideas.
Please Log in or Create an account to join the conversation.
Moderators: dangercraft
Time to create page: 0.168 seconds